I am loving this book. If you are a hiker/walker, you will love all the details of her walk on the Pacific Crest Trail.
She walked from the Mojave Desert in southern California to northern Oregon. It is a very personal book about her life until she did the walk, but she also describes the hike in detail. She did the hike in the 1990s before there were all the online resources. She had very little money, walked alone, camped along the trail (you have to - it does not pass through towns).
This is very different from the walking that we do in the UK and Europe. It is more "wild" - she is far away from other people. In the UK it seem that you are usually a few hours from a town or pub. We did some wild US and Canada hiking when we were younger, but nothing like this.
They made a movie of this book and I think it got bad reviews - but I put it on our rental list.
